Output c1608deb17e36f2c398bcd5235980966f5530a5ceb4bb16961e8c8b9b9162dcc:52

value
21609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c37a79bcab0e164afd2e8528ea38f278354e8cb OP_EQUAL
address
3BZDaDfnXJ8nPgDk1B6aPaMUoa8kUowVxD
transaction
c1608deb17e36f2c398bcd5235980966f5530a5ceb4bb16961e8c8b9b9162dcc
confirmations
191061
spent
true